About this contract
The Bereavement and Aftercare Support (BAS) Team is located in Ramillies Building, Marlborough Lines, Andover, and is responsible for the training of Visiting Officers (VO), whose job is to support Army bereaved families. BAS plans to run 15 courses each year split between the Emergency Planning College, Easingwold, York, YO61 3EG and other selected Garrisons as required such as Stafford, South Wales, Colchester, Aldershot. Courses cater for a maximum of 35 students, drawn from regular and reserve Army units, and last for three days, with the third day being devoted to role-play with professional actors. The role play is based on five syndicates of seven students each, and uses 20 pre-written scenarios, issued by the Authority, spread between three female and two male actors on each course of 35 students - this requirement will vary if there are fewer students on the course as explained in Para 5 below. Each student conducts one role-play of 15-20 minutes, followed by 15-20 minutes critique and discussion, which requires feed-back from the actor.
